Former NXT star Kassius Ohno provides update on in ring future

Former NXT star Kassius Ohno has provided an update on his in-ring future after being released from his contract earlier this year.

 


 

The wrestling veteran has mostly been silent since his release from the company in April but he recently made a post on his WrestlingGenius subreddit.

In the post, he confirmed that he is far from being done with pro wrestling and claimed that he will return to the ring when the circumstances are right:

“Before anyone asks or infers, I am far from done wrestling. If I wanted to hang it up and coach/produce I could have a job tomorrow. I’ve turned down a number of companies in the last 6 months- not because they’ve been terrible offers or anything but because I’m just not ready. I will come back when the circumstances and situations are right. Trust me, it *kills* me to not be out there doing what I love. The time will come and when it does it will be spectacular. In the meantime, I appreciate all of your patience. Take care & stay safe!”

Kassius Ohno has had a couple of runs with WWE. His last tenure with the company started in 2016 when he joined NXT. He spent most of his stint working with younger talents helping them establish themselves in the roster and Ohno was considered to be the ‘gatekeeper of NXT’ due to this reason.

However, the former ROH star’s run came to an abrupt end when he was released from his contract in April as part of coronavirus budget cuts and he subsequently confirmed his return to the indie scenes with his Chris Hero persona.
